Our Diagnostic Process and Repair Solutions
When you bring your vehicle to Gere Auto Repair for transmission repair, we begin with a thorough interview of your symptoms and then a road test where possible to verify and experience those symptoms for ourselves. Our ASE certified technicians will also connect an advanced computer scanner to the vehicle which provides access to malfunction data and live data streams of transmission sensors and operational outputs, which we will compute into next diagnostic steps. Our state-of-the-art equipment allows us to test transmission fluid pressure and assess performance of critical components, such as the valve body, transmission solenoids, clutches, and torque converter. We sample and analyze transmission fluid condition for contamination or overheating that could indicate internal break-down. Our diagnostic process may also include deep diving operation of the transmission control module (TCM) and transmission wiring network to ensure proper communication between your transmission and engine management systems.
Once we’ve identified the specific issues, we explain the findings and any recommended or necessary solutions, whether that involves replacing the valve body, solenoids, switches, module, or wiring or performing a complete transmission replacement.
